Miller, Gardner form means Doohan 'devastated' at Australian MotoGP cancellation
Five-time 500cc world champion and Australian Grand Prix Corporation board member Mick Doohan has said he is 'totally devastated' by the cancellation of the Phillip Island MotoGP round. It's the second year in succession that the Australian motorcycle grand prix has been forced to withdraw from the world championship calendar due to 'restrictions and logistical challenges' caused by the Covid-19 pandemic.
